Core Viewpoint - The successful launch of the Zhuque-3 rocket marks a significant milestone in China's reusable rocket technology, despite challenges in achieving its expected payload capacity and issues with engine performance [1][11][29]. Group 1: Launch Details - On December 3, the Zhuque-3 rocket was launched from the Jiuquan Satellite Launch Center, successfully completing its flight plan and delivering a simulated payload into orbit [1]. - The first stage attempted a landing but experienced engine failure during descent, resulting in a crash approximately 67.2 meters from the intended landing zone [1]. Group 2: Development Background - Blue Arrow Aerospace, established in 2015, focuses on developing medium to large launch vehicles using liquid oxygen and methane as propellants, aiming to provide cost-effective and reliable launch services [3]. - The Zhuque-2 rocket, which successfully entered orbit in July 2023, was the first liquid oxygen-methane rocket to achieve this milestone, establishing Blue Arrow as a key player in the commercial space sector [3][4]. Group 3: Technical Specifications - The Zhuque-3 rocket features a diameter of 4.5 meters, a total length of 76.6 meters, and a launch weight of approximately 660 tons, with a low Earth orbit payload capacity of 21.3 tons [5]. - The rocket's first stage is equipped with four Tianque-12 engines, providing a thrust of about 900 tons [5]. Group 4: Challenges and Innovations - The Zhuque-3 rocket is constructed from high-strength stainless steel, which reduces manufacturing costs and enhances thermal resistance for multiple reuses [8][9]. - However, the rocket's first flight revealed issues with payload capacity, primarily due to the weight of the stainless steel structure, prompting design modifications to alleviate this problem [11][20]. Group 5: Future Prospects - Blue Arrow plans to enhance the Zhuque-3's capabilities with the development of the Tianque-12B engine, aiming for a thrust increase to 100 tons by 2027, which would significantly improve the rocket's payload capacity [23]. - The company is also preparing for future missions, including the launch of the Haolong-1 cargo spacecraft, which will further test the Zhuque-3's operational capabilities [23].
